Chevron adds Angola discovery amid Sub-Saharan Africa drilling push

Chevron said its 105-4X exploration well in Angola’s Lower Congo Basin found an oil and gas condensate column over 600 m, including more than 90 m of net pay in the Pinda reservoir. The well is on Block 0 with CABGOC (39.2%) and partners Sonangol E&P, TotalEnergies, and Azule Energy. Chevron also outlined recent Sub-Saharan Africa drilling and acreage moves.

Chevron Stock Rises After Major 600-Meter Angola Oil Discovery

Chevron shares rose about 0.9% to $201.71 after Reuters reported its Block 0 exploration well in Angola found a hydrocarbon column over 600 meters, including more than 90 meters of high-quality net pay. Chevron’s Cabinda Gulf subsidiary holds 39.2% in Block 0. Chevron is assessing connectivity to existing infrastructure; no reserves, costs, or timeline disclosed.
